Starrett, officially known as The L. S. Starrett Company, is a renowned American manufacturing company.
Founded in 1880 by Laroy S. Starrett, the company has its headquarters in Athol, Massachusetts, United States. Initially, Starrett solely focused on producing high-quality and accurate measuring tools such as rules, tapes, and levels.
Over time, the company expanded its product range to include precision tools used in various industries, including manufacturing, construction, and woodworking. Starrett is known for its wide array of products, including calipers, micrometers, saw blades, measuring instruments, granite surface plates, and digital technology solutions. Starrett operates globally, serving customers in more than 100 countries through its numerous subsidiaries and partnerships.
One notable subsidiary is Starrett Brazil, which plays a significant role in catering to the South American market. Additionally, Starrett has established joint ventures with companies like Tru-Stone Technologies and Arturo Salice, enabling them to offer an even broader range of products and services to customers.
